Vietnam, Oman Journalists Visit South Milwaukee
Journalists from Vietnam and Oman and their U.S. State Department escort enjoyed lively conversation about the presidential campaign and cultural aspects of their countries and the U.S. over dinner at South Milwaukeeans Bobbie Groth and Don Lawson.
(From left) Lao Dong newspaper reporter Thuy Thi Phuong To, Milwaukee Interfaith Conference Executive Director's wife Katie Heinen, South Mlwaukeean Hibbie Hayslett, Don Lawson, U.S. State Department escort Barbara Howard, Interfaith Conference of Greater Milwaukee Executive Director Tom Heinen, Oman News Agency News Supervisor Talal Mohammed al Maamari, Bobbie Groth.
The journalists are on a multi-week tour of the U.S. to learn about the presidential campaign process and other cultural aspects of the country.
